site stats

React set unsafe html

WebApr 13, 2024 · Option 2: Set your CSP using Apache. If you have an Apache web server, you will define the CSP in the .htaccess file of your site, VirtualHost, or in httpd.conf. Depending on the directives you chose, it will look something like this: Header set Content-Security-Policy-Report-Only "default-src 'self'; img-src *". Web1. Restricting Inline Scripts By preventing the page from executing inline scripts, attacks like injecting will not work. 2. Restricting Remote Scripts By preventing the page from loading scripts from arbitrary servers, attacks like injecting

10 React security best practices - Snyk

WebJul 10, 2024 · Content Security Policy is commonly used to block untrusted JS and minimize the chance of a successful XSS attack. Here is an example of allowing resource from the local domain (self) to be loaded and executed in-line: Content-Security-Policy: default-src ‘self’ ‘unsafe-inline’; WebJan 25, 2024 · No inline script or style By default, Create React App will embed an inline script into index.html during the production build. This is a small chunk of webpack … tsx adt https://sanilast.com

DangerouslySetInnerHTML in React JS Explained - Medium

Web2 hours ago · Faculty and students joined in a picket at Rutgers University in Camden on the second day of a faculty strike. Early Saturday morning, a tentative deal was reached to end the strike, according to ... WebMar 12, 2024 · dangerouslySetInnerHTML is one of the features commonly used for presenting and inserting DOM formatted content data into the frontend. It provides a number of benefits when parsing HTML strings... WebJun 16, 2024 · HTML: random123 would be any base64 string generated server-side every time the page loads. unsafe-inline and https: are ignored in modern browsers because of the nonce and strict-dynamic. tsxaey1614

DangerouslySetInnerHTML in React JS Explained by Ankit

Category:DangerouslySetInnerHTML in React JS Explained by Ankit

Tags:React set unsafe html

React set unsafe html

Referrer-Policy - HTTP MDN - Mozilla Developer

WebMar 15, 2024 · Decide if your application should set a nonce- or hash-based CSP. Copy the CSP from the What is a strict Content Security Policy section and set it as a response header across your application. Refactor HTML templates and client-side code to remove patterns that are incompatible with CSP. Add fallbacks to support Safari and older browsers. Web2 days ago · I am trying to create a chrome extension using react and allows users to login with google to my backend server that works with my webapplication front end server. I am able to prompt the user to l...

React set unsafe html

Did you know?

WebReact throws a warning when it encounters a dangerous JavaScript URL during development Using dangerouslySetInnerHTML for such use cases results in sloppy and hard-to … WebMar 27, 2024 · The unsafe-inline keyword is available to allow inline code for all or some script sources, but the W3C recommends avoiding it where possible. For example, an old-style HTML and JavaScript page might contain script code both in …

WebOct 14, 2024 · Dangerously set inner HTML in Head #17894 Closed botv opened this issue on Oct 14, 2024 · 12 comments Contributor botv on Oct 14, 2024 edited > OS: macOS Version of Next.js: latest Version of Node.js: v14.9.0 Additional context > > Sign up for free to subscribe to this conversation on GitHub . Already have an account? Sign in . WebThe unsafe-inline keyword annuls most of the security benefits that Content-Security-Policy provide. Let's imagine that you have an app that simply output's a name from the query string variable name, eg: Hello #url.name# When you hit the URL: /app?name=Pete, the response is Hello Pete.

WebSep 10, 2024 · There is a better way 3 OCTO Part of Accenture © 2024 - All rights reserved Content Security Policy 01

WebJul 18, 2024 · Review library code manually or with linters to detect unsafe usage of React’s security mechanisms. Avoid libraries that do use dangerouslySetInnerHTML, innerHTML, …

WebMay 28, 2024 · HTML injection: Even if no XSS can be gained, HTML injections can be used to exfiltrate data. A CSP may be able to mitigate some of the impact (by restricting form actions, images sources, etc) CSS injection: If you don't have inline CSS, you can prevent CSS injection via CSP even with unsafe-inline, a CSP may make XSS more difficult to exploit. tsx aeconWeb2 hours ago · Faculty and students joined in a picket at Rutgers University in Camden on the second day of a faculty strike. Early Saturday morning, a tentative deal was reached to … tsxaey1600WebDangerousHTML component that evaluates script tags. Latest version: 1.0.0, last published: 5 years ago. Start using react-dangerous-html in your project by running `npm i react-dangerous-html`. There are 2 other projects in the npm registry using react-dangerous-html. tsx aey 420WebNov 8, 2024 · It's good to know that you have options. Let's explore them, starting with a basic React app and ending with options for applying a CSP policy on the server. ReactJS. … pho by lilly tran menu sajgonkiWebFeb 3, 2024 · dangerously-set-html-content is a tiny ( 297B Gzipped ), no-dependencies, library that allows you to render dynamic html and execute any scripts tag within it. 1) Add … pho byron bayWebApr 10, 2024 · To specify a content security policy for the worker, set a Content-Security-Policy response header for the request which requested the worker script itself. The … pho by lily tranWebOct 7, 2024 · React 16.9 throw warning about javascript URLs in a tags while using bootstrap editable. The support for the javascript URL will be removed in the next major version of … tsxaey800 pdf